🦴 Ever notice your knees, shoulders, or knuckles popping?

In many cases, occasional popping without pain is completely normal and can happen as gas bubbles release inside the joint or tendons move over surrounding tissues.

However, if popping is accompanied by pain, swelling, or instability, it's worth getting evaluated to rule out an underlying issue.

πŸ€” Shoulder pain can make everything from reaching overhead to getting dressed more difficult.

Common causes include tendon irritation, muscle strain, poor posture, overuse, or joint stiffness. Because the shoulder is one of the body's most mobile joints, even small issues can lead to noticeable discomfort.

Physical therapy helps identify the root cause so you can get back to moving with confidence.

🦡 Pain on the outside of your hip isn't always caused by bursitis.

In many cases, weakness in the muscles that support your hip can place extra stress on nearby tissues, leading to pain during walking, climbing stairs, sleeping on your side, or exercising.

A thorough evaluation can help identify the true source of your discomfort so treatment targets the root cause.

πŸ€• Not every headache starts in your head.

Tension in the neck and shoulders, poor posture, muscle tightness, and limited joint mobility can all contribute to certain types of headaches. If headaches are becoming a regular part of your routine, physical therapy may help address the underlying cause, not just the symptoms.
